MPLAB C32 编译器函数库与PIC32单片机开发
4星 · 超过85%的资源 需积分: 15 188 浏览量
更新于2024-07-30
1
收藏 1.87MB PDF 举报
"C32函数库 PIC32函数库"
MPLAB® C32编译器函数库是专为Microchip Technology Inc.的PIC32系列微控制器设计的开发工具,它为开发者提供了丰富的C语言函数接口,使得在PIC32单片机上进行程序开发变得更加便捷和高效。C32函数库是基于C标准库进行了扩展和优化,以适应PIC32的硬件特性,例如处理中断、内存管理、设备驱动和系统服务等功能。
函数库通常包含了基础的数学运算、输入输出(I/O)操作、字符串处理、内存操作以及更高级的硬件抽象层(HAL)函数,这些函数帮助开发者直接调用硬件功能,而无需深入了解底层硬件细节。例如,C32库中可能包含用于配置GPIO引脚、定时器设置、串行通信、ADC和DAC转换的函数。
描述中的"PIC编译器基本库函数资料"指的是,除了C32标准库之外,还可能包含了针对特定PIC32芯片的额外功能库,比如通信协议栈(如I2C、SPI、UART)、电机控制算法、图形库等。这些库函数可以帮助开发者快速实现各种应用,从简单的控制任务到复杂的系统级项目。
标签中的"C32 函数库"强调了这个资源的重点在于C32编译器的函数集合,这通常包括了标准C库的移植以及针对PIC32架构的特定功能扩展。
文档中的部分内容提到了Microchip Technology Inc.对于提供中文文档的声明,提醒开发者虽然中文版本方便理解,但英文原文是具有法律效力的,其中包含关于产品性能和技术规格的重要信息。此外,Microchip明确指出不对翻译错误承担责任,并且强调使用Microchip器件的风险由购买者自行承担,特别是在生命维持和生命安全应用中。
Microchip还提到了知识产权的保护,强调未经许可,不允许任何形式的许可证转让,表明了他们对技术保护的重视。同时,文档中列举的一些商标,如MPLAB、PIC、dsPIC等,都是Microchip的知名品牌,反映了他们在嵌入式控制解决方案领域的影响力。
C32函数库是用于PIC32微控制器开发的关键资源,它提供了一套全面的函数集,支持开发者快速构建应用程序。而Microchip提供的相关文档则包含了法律声明、使用条款和商标信息,为开发者使用这些工具提供了必要的指导和注意事项。
点击了解资源详情
2015-07-01 上传
2012-10-12 上传
2011-05-06 上传
2011-01-12 上传
2011-01-12 上传
lihuawei6992
- 粉丝: 0
- 资源: 1
最新资源
- 深入浅出:自定义 Grunt 任务的实践指南
- 网络物理突变工具的多点路径规划实现与分析
- multifeed: 实现多作者间的超核心共享与同步技术
- C++商品交易系统实习项目详细要求
- macOS系统Python模块whl包安装教程
- 掌握fullstackJS:构建React框架与快速开发应用
- React-Purify: 实现React组件纯净方法的工具介绍
- deck.js:构建现代HTML演示的JavaScript库
- nunn:现代C++17实现的机器学习库开源项目
- Python安装包 Acquisition-4.12-cp35-cp35m-win_amd64.whl.zip 使用说明
- Amaranthus-tuberculatus基因组分析脚本集
- Ubuntu 12.04下Realtek RTL8821AE驱动的向后移植指南
- 掌握Jest环境下的最新jsdom功能
- CAGI Toolkit:开源Asterisk PBX的AGI应用开发
- MyDropDemo: 体验QGraphicsView的拖放功能
- 远程FPGA平台上的Quartus II17.1 LCD色块闪烁现象解析